MISPRIZER Meaning and Definition

  1. Misprizer is a noun that refers to a person who underestimates or undervalues someone or something. This term can also denote a person who fails to recognize the true worth, importance, or significance of a particular person, idea, concept, or object. A misprizer tends to form a negative or dismissive opinion without giving due consideration or understanding to the subject at hand.
